Amazon to sellers: We’re not stocking nonessential items during coronavirus outbreak

Amazon is making big changes to what it stocks in its warehouses during the coronavirus pandemic.

On Tuesday, Amazon sent a memo to its third-party sellers stating that it would no longer be accepting nonessential products from those vendors to ship from its...
